Huge amount of memory usage while resizing tiled windows

Bug #1995924 reported by Rico Tzschichholz
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
gnome-shell (Ubuntu)
New
Undecided
Unassigned

Bug Description

I opened two application windows, nautilus and gnome-terminal. Maximizing them both side-by-side and resizing them concurrently a couple of times in the middle seems to cause a memory leak in the gnome-shell process.

USER PID %CPU %MEM VSZ RSS TTY STAT START TIME COMMAND
max 1466 46.0 4.8 5179148 393964 ? Ssl 08:45 0:16 /usr/bin/gnome-shell

USER PID %CPU %MEM VSZ RSS TTY STAT START TIME COMMAND
max 1466 25.6 60.4 9979868 4918832 ? Ssl 08:45 2:09 /usr/bin/gnome-shell

See https://gitlab.gnome.org/GNOME/mutter/-/issues/2246

Might be a duplicate of https://bugs.launchpad.net/ubuntu/+source/mutter/+bug/1985089

ProblemType: Bug
DistroRelease: Ubuntu 22.04
Package: gnome-shell 42.4-0ubuntu0.22.04.1
ProcVersionSignature: Ubuntu 5.15.0-52.58-generic 5.15.60
Uname: Linux 5.15.0-52-generic x86_64
ApportVersion: 2.20.11-0ubuntu82.1
Architecture: amd64
CasperMD5CheckResult: pass
CurrentDesktop: ubuntu:GNOME
Date: Tue Nov 8 08:47:03 2022
DisplayManager: gdm3
InstallationDate: Installed on 2022-09-14 (54 days ago)
InstallationMedia: Ubuntu 22.04.1 LTS "Jammy Jellyfish" - Release amd64 (20220809.1)
ProcEnviron:
 TERM=xterm-256color
 PATH=(custom, no user)
 XDG_RUNTIME_DIR=<set>
 LANG=de_DE.UTF-8
 SHELL=/bin/bash
RelatedPackageVersions: mutter-common 42.5-0ubuntu1
SourcePackage: gnome-shell
UpgradeStatus: No upgrade log present (probably fresh install)

Revision history for this message
Rico Tzschichholz (ricotz) wrote :
summary: - Hude amount of memory usage while resizing tiled windows
+ Huge amount of memory usage while resizing tiled windows
Revision history for this message
Daniel van Vugt (vanvugt) wrote :

I wonder if this is specific to the qxl (virtual machine) graphics driver you're using...

tags: added: qxl
tags: added: gnome-shell-leak
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.